URA Launches Residential Sites for Sale in Dorset, Upper Thomson & Telok Blangah Roads

Government Land Sales

The Urban Redevelopment Authority (URA) has released three residential sites for sale, located at Dorset Road, Upper Thomson Road, and Telok Blangah Road. Analysts say these launches signal continued confidence in Singapore’s housing demand, even as the market stabilises.

Key takeaway:
The new land parcels will add much-needed supply in highly desirable and well-connected central and city-fringe districts.

Dorset Road — Central Living with MRT Access

The Dorset Road parcel sits near Farrer Park and Little India, within District 8 — an area known for strong rental demand and vibrant amenities. Being steps away from both the NEL and DTL lines gives future developments excellent accessibility.

  • Likely to attract families and investors
  • Attractive due to central location and lifestyle amenities
  • Potential for a mid-sized condo development

Upper Thomson Road — A Nature-Connected Lifestyle

The Upper Thomson site is positioned near lush green corridors and the Thomson-East Coast Line (TEL). It is expected to appeal to buyers looking for a mix of convenience and greenery.

  • Close to Thomson Plaza, MacRitchie Reservoir & Ang Mo Kio
  • Strong appeal to owner-occupiers
  • Premium low-density living environment

Analysts predict healthy interest due to the area’s transformation into a TEL-linked residential hub.

Telok Blangah Road — Gateway to the Greater Southern Waterfront

This is the standout site among the three, thanks to its proximity to the upcoming Greater Southern Waterfront (GSW). Developers are expected to watch this parcel closely as the area enters a multi-year revitalisation.

  • Minutes from HarbourFront & Sentosa
  • Long-term upside from GSW redevelopment
  • Strong potential for premium residential offerings

The location makes this one of the most strategically important GLS launches of the year.

What Analysts Are Saying

Market watchers note that the spread of sites across central, city-fringe and nature-rich locations allows URA to meet diverse housing needs. Developers are expected to bid cautiously but competitively.

  • Dorset: strong rental demand; suitable for compact units
  • Upper Thomson: appeal to families seeking greenery
  • Telok Blangah: premium buyers eyeing GSW transformation

The sites cater to both owner-occupiers and investors, offering a balanced pipeline for future launches.
